> Four Decades of Occupation - ENOUGH!
>
> This week saw the 40th Anniversary of the Six Day War,
> and the ensuing military occupation of 22% of the
> Palestinian homeland. The other 78% had been seized by
> the Israeli forces in the colonial "War of Idependence",
> when three quarters of a million Palestinans were
> ethnically cleansed. Since 1967 the 22% has been eroded
> through a system of illegal settlements, settler only
> roads and 'Apartheid Wall'. This has served the purpose
> of destroying contiguity of Palestinian land, and of
> dividing the West Bank into at least three distinct
> cantons. Vast amounts of agicultural land and crops have
> been taken or destroyed, increasing the dependance on
> aid, and destroying communities and livelihoods in the
> process. Israel showed that settlements can be
> dismantled in 2005 when it removed the settlers and
> military prison. Since then Gaza has become a virtual
> prison, its borders, sea and airspace controlled by the
> Israelis, and the Rafah crossing, Gaza's gateway to the
> world has been closed for most of this year.
>
> Europe and the United States have continually refused to
> act for the rights of Palestinians, regardless of the
> brutal behaviour of the occupying Israeli army. In fact
> they have demonstrated their partiality by subsidising
> the Israeli state to the tunes of billions of dollars per
> year, and arming them to the hilt. Israels nuclear
> arsenal has been public knowledge for decades and has
> been studiously ignored. When Palestinians tired of the
> outrageous corruption practised by Fatah politicians in
> the Palestian Authority, their decision to use their vote
> to elect Hamas was rewarded by impopsotion of economic
> sanctions by Western Powers.
>
> An international call out has been made for direct
> actions to protest against the ongoing colonisation of
> Palestine as the Occupation enters it 41st year.G8
> protestors responded with a mass demo at a caterpillar
> plant. An unconfirmed report claims that the plant was
> firebombed that night and that Caterpillar machinery was
> destroyed.
>
> In Britain, boycott camapigns have increased and votes by
> the NUJ and UCU for action against the Israeli state. On
> Saturday 9th June a demo has been called by the 'ENOUGH'
> Capaign, a coalition of NGOs, unions and activists to
> fight for an end to occupation, and peace based on on
> justice, equality and freedom.
>
> The march will leave from Lincoln's Inn Fields at 1.30pm
> and end in Trafalger Square.
